BALTIMORE, July 24 (UPI) -- Daniel Cabrera gave up only one hit in seven innings Tuesday as the Baltimore Orioles blanked the Tampa Devil Rays 3-0.
Baltimore busted open the scoreless contest in the sixth when Aubrey Huff singled in Nick Markakis. The Orioles added two more runs in the seventh on a Luis Hernandez single and four walks.
Cabrera (7-10) walked five and struck out three to earn his first victory since June 22. Paul Shuey gave up a leadoff walk in the eighth, but got a double play, and Jamie Walker got three outs to complete a two-hit shutout.
Chris Gomez had three hits for the Orioles.
B.J. Upton had both hits for the Devil Rays, who have lost four in a row and 21 of 26 games.
Scott Kazmir (7-7) gave up three runs on seven hits with three walks and eight strikeouts in 6 2/3 innings.
